Influence of Environmental Variables on the Susceptibility of Alloy 22 to Environmentally Assisted Cracking

Description: In its current design, the high-level nuclear waste containers include an external layer of Alloy 22 (NO6022). This material was selected to provide long-term corrosion resistance since if water enters in contact with the containers, they may undergo corrosion. The model for the degradation of the containers includes three modes of corrosion, namely general corrosion, localized corrosion and environmentally assisted cracking (EAC). Electrochemical Behavior of Alloy 22 in 5 M CaC12

Description: The corrosion resistance of Alloy 22 (UNS No.: N06022) was studied in 5 M CaCl{sub 2} electrolyte at various temperatures. Potentiodynamic polarization was used to examine the electrochemical behavior and measure the key potentials. Alloy 22 was found to be susceptible to localized corrosion in this high chloride [10M Cl{sup -}] environment at temperatures as low as 6O C.
